What are the key geological characteristics of the Dunlop area?
The suburb sits on Silurian‑age rocks, mainly Deakin Volcanics purple rhyodacite, with grey tuff from the Laidlaw Volcanics in the south‑west and the Deakin Fault along the north‑east edge. Parts of the area also contain green‑grey dacite and quartz‑andesite of the Hawkins Volcanics
Can you describe the demographic profile of the Dunlop suburb?
According to the 2016 census, Dunlop had about 7,200 residents with a median age of 33 years, slightly younger than the national average. The population is roughly evenly split between males and females, and 76 % of residents were born in Australia
